WitrynaIron in Plants. In plants, iron plays an essential role in oxidation and reduction reactions, respiration, photosynthesis, and enzyme reactions. For example, iron is an important component of the enzymes used by nitrogen‐fixing bacteria. Iron requirement, and thus uptake, is relatively low compared with other essential nutrients.

WitrynaIron uptake by plants. Plants can absorb iron both in the ferric and ferrous forms, as well as in the chelated form. Iron uptake is a metabolically regulated process.
